Uses of Class
org.apache.avro.io.Encoder

Packages that use Encoder
org.apache.avro.generic A generic representation for Avro data. 
org.apache.avro.io Input/output utilities. 
org.apache.avro.ipc Support for inter-process calls. 
org.apache.avro.reflect Use Java reflection to generate schemas and protocols for existing classes. 
org.apache.avro.specific Generate specific Java classes for schemas and protocols. 
 

Uses of Encoder in org.apache.avro.generic
 

Methods in org.apache.avro.generic with parameters of type Encoder
 void GenericDatumWriter.write(D datum, Encoder out)
           
protected  void GenericDatumWriter.write(Schema schema, Object datum, Encoder out)
          Called to write data.
protected  void GenericDatumWriter.writeArray(Schema schema, Object datum, Encoder out)
          Called to write a array.
protected  void GenericDatumWriter.writeBytes(Object datum, Encoder out)
          Called to write a bytes.
protected  void GenericDatumWriter.writeEnum(Schema schema, Object datum, Encoder out)
          Called to write an enum value.
 void GenericResponder.writeError(Schema schema, Object error, Encoder out)
           
protected  void GenericDatumWriter.writeFixed(Schema schema, Object datum, Encoder out)
          Called to write a fixed value.
protected  void GenericDatumWriter.writeMap(Schema schema, Object datum, Encoder out)
          Called to write a map.
protected  void GenericDatumWriter.writeRecord(Schema schema, Object datum, Encoder out)
          Called to write a record.
 void GenericRequestor.writeRequest(Schema schema, Object request, Encoder out)
           
 void GenericResponder.writeResponse(Schema schema, Object response, Encoder out)
           
protected  void GenericDatumWriter.writeString(Object datum, Encoder out)
          Called to write a string.
protected  void GenericDatumWriter.writeString(Schema schema, Object datum, Encoder out)
          Called to write a string.
 

Uses of Encoder in org.apache.avro.io
 

Subclasses of Encoder in org.apache.avro.io
 class BinaryEncoder
          Low-level support for serializing Avro values.
 class BlockingBinaryEncoder
          A Encoder that writes large arrays and maps as a sequence of blocks.
 class JsonEncoder
          An Encoder for Avro's JSON data encoding.
 class ParsingEncoder
          Base class for parser-based Encoders.
 class ValidatingEncoder
          An implementation of Encoder that ensures that the sequence of operations conforms to a schema.
 

Fields in org.apache.avro.io declared as Encoder
protected  Encoder ValidatingEncoder.out
           
 

Methods in org.apache.avro.io with parameters of type Encoder
 void DatumWriter.write(D datum, Encoder out)
          Write a datum.
 

Constructors in org.apache.avro.io with parameters of type Encoder
ValidatingEncoder(Schema schema, Encoder in)
           
 

Uses of Encoder in org.apache.avro.ipc
 

Methods in org.apache.avro.ipc with parameters of type Encoder
abstract  void Responder.writeError(Schema schema, Object error, Encoder out)
          Writes an error message.
abstract  void Requestor.writeRequest(Schema schema, Object request, Encoder out)
          Writes a request message.
abstract  void Responder.writeResponse(Schema schema, Object response, Encoder out)
          Writes a response message.
 

Uses of Encoder in org.apache.avro.reflect
 

Methods in org.apache.avro.reflect with parameters of type Encoder
protected  void ReflectDatumWriter.write(Schema schema, Object datum, Encoder out)
           
protected  void ReflectDatumWriter.writeBytes(Object datum, Encoder out)
           
 void ReflectResponder.writeError(Schema schema, Object error, Encoder out)
           
protected  void ReflectDatumWriter.writeString(Schema schema, Object datum, Encoder out)
           
 

Uses of Encoder in org.apache.avro.specific
 

Methods in org.apache.avro.specific with parameters of type Encoder
protected  void SpecificDatumWriter.writeEnum(Schema schema, Object datum, Encoder out)
           
 void SpecificResponder.writeError(Schema schema, Object error, Encoder out)
           
 void SpecificRequestor.writeRequest(Schema schema, Object request, Encoder out)
           
 void SpecificResponder.writeResponse(Schema schema, Object response, Encoder out)
           
 



Copyright © 2010 The Apache Software Foundation